Transaction 1c3e38259ff6a6030440e58d1ffbd1ffa7ae3303fd3b27aa1f886db37417959e
1 Input
1 Output
-
1c3e38259ff6a6030440e58d1ffbd1ffa7ae3303fd3b27aa1f886db37417959e:0
- value
- 1590264
- script pubkey
- OP_0 OP_PUSHBYTES_20 c893b0f57b98f2b2f40550b57c0cd65dd676aa0e
- address
- bc1qezfmpatmnret9aq92z6hcrxktht8d2swwyq62n